The West Palm Beach City Commission voted unanimously to adopt Resolution 102-26, officially recognizing the neighborhood bounded roughly by 40th to 45th Street and Broadway to North Flagler as the Northwood Marina or "NoMar" neighborhood.
Armando Fana, assistant city administrator, presented the proposal and described recent changes in the area including infrastructure investments, a pocket park built with private assistance, renovations of existing homes and new single-family homes by GL Homes. Fana said redevelopment of the Marina CPD will include mixed-use projects with waterfront access and ground-floor retail.
Commissioners who spoke noted the naming reflects the neighborhood's evolving identity and that community members and the development team had engaged on the proposal. Commissioner Ward moved for approval; the motion was seconded and the commission approved the resolution without objection.
The resolution is largely symbolic but accompanies ongoing capital improvements and private development in the corridor. The commission did not record any public comment cards on the item during tonight's meeting.
The resolution was adopted unanimously; implementation will include signage and inclusion of the name in city planning materials.
